Marseille-Saint-Charles station

Marseille-Saint-Charles is the main railway station and intercity bus station of , France. It is the southern terminus of the Paris–Marseille railway and the western terminus of the Marseille–Ventimiglia railway.

Porte d'Aix is a triumphal arch in , in the south of , marking the old entry point to the city on the road from . The classical design by Michel-Robert Penchaud was inspired by the triumphal arches of the Roman Empire. is situated 540 metres west of Marseille-Saint-Charles station.
